Block walls serve both functional and visual purposes in landscaping, supplying structure, personal privacy, and visual interest to outside spaces. These walls can be used to retain soil on sloped properties, define garden beds, or develop clear borders within a landscape. The option of block type-- concrete, interlocking, or ornamental-- impacts both the strength and appearance of the wall. Appropriate preparation ensures stability, particularly for taller walls, with factors to consider for drain, reinforcement, and soil pressure. Installation starts with a well-prepared base, often involving excavation and leveling to make sure the wall remains straight and steady with time. Mortar or adhesive may be utilized depending upon the block type, and support like rebar can improve sturdiness. A knowledgeable landscaper ensures each course is level and lined up, preventing future moving or cracking. Block walls also offer innovative chances through surfaces, textures, and colors, permitting them to complement the surrounding landscape. Incorporating lighting, planters, or cascading plants can soften the difficult edges, making the wall both useful and visually attractive. Regular evaluations and minor repair work assist maintain the wall's integrity for several years to come
